Ankara, Turkey – The high altitudes of Ankara’s Beypazarı district woke up to a pristine white landscape this morning, as snowfall, which began in the early hours, continued intermittently throughout the day. The picturesque scenes have transformed the region, drawing admiration from local residents and creating a winter wonderland.
Beypazarı’s High Altitudes Transformed by Snow
The snowfall has particularly intensified in the higher elevations of Beypazarı. Areas such as Karaşar Mahallesi Kirazyanı, the Karagöl recreation area, and the Çukurören and Eğriova plateaus are now completely covered in a thick blanket of snow. This natural phenomenon has been welcomed by many, who appreciate the added beauty it brings to the already scenic region.
Local Reactions to the Winter Wonderland
Hasan Yıldız, a resident of the Karaşar neighborhood, expressed his delight at the sight of the snow. “I am watching the snowfall while sipping my tea by the window. The ground is now covered in snow, everything is white,” he remarked, capturing the serene atmosphere the snow has brought.
Authorities Issue Warnings as Snowfall Continues
While the snow has brought aesthetic pleasure, authorities have issued warnings to residents and drivers. The intermittent snowfall is expected to continue, and officials have urged caution, especially for those traveling in the affected areas. Drivers are advised to be particularly vigilant due to potentially slippery road conditions and reduced visibility.
